BTS’ Jimin’s “Promise” exceeds 100 million streams on Spotify

Jimin of BTS continues to set new records, with his self-composed track “Promise” surpassing 100 million streams on Spotify as of September 20. The song, which has now reached 100,042,217 streams, marks a significant achievement in Jimin’s solo career.

Although “Promise” was initially released on SoundCloud on December 31, 2018, it became available on Spotify on March 6, 2023, quickly amassing millions of streams on the global platform.

This milestone makes “Promise” Jimin’s 13th solo track to reach 100 million streams on Spotify. Some of his other solo hits to achieve this include “Like Crazy,” “Set Me Free Pt.2,” “With You,” and his collaboration with Taeyang on “VIBE.” Other tracks like “Angel Pt. 2” and “Be Mine” are also approaching the 100-million mark.

“Promise,” Jimin’s first solo release under BTS, holds special significance as a heartfelt anthem of self-love. Written by Jimin and produced by Slow Rabbit, the song combines melodic guitar instrumentals with Jimin’s delicate vocals. It sends a message of hope and a promise for a brighter future.

On the solo front, Jimin’s recent release, the ‘MUSE‘ album and its title track “Who,” have been dominating major charts, including Billboard Hot 100 and World Album Sales. Fans eagerly await his next project, with Jimin set to complete his military enlistment in June 2025.
